Abstract

The utility model discloses a low-smoke, halogen free and high temperature resistant tensile cable, comprising a plurality of groups of conductors. A composite fireproof layer and a crosslinking polyethylene insulating layer are wrapped outside each group of conductors in sequence to form an insulation core; a first mica tape, a fireproof inorganic short fiber bonding layer and a winding and cladding layer are wrapped outside the composite fireproof layer in sequence from interior to exterior; a plurality of insulation cores are intertwisted with a reinforced steel core to form a cable core; a second mica tape, a halogen free winding and cladding belt and a low-smoke halogen free polyolefin sheath layer are wrapped outside the cable core in sequence; and a filling layer is arranged between the cable core and the second mica tape. According to the low-smoke, halogen free and high temperature resistant tensile cable, the structure is simple, good fireproof and tensile performance is provided, the service life is long, the usage safety when the cable is burned at high temperature is guaranteed, much heavy smoke or poisonous and harmful gas generated by burning of the cable are prevented, environment pollution is little, and convenience is provided for rescue work.

Description

A kind of low smoke and zero halogen is high temperature resistant tension cable
Technical field
The utility model relates to the electric wire field, is specially the high temperature resistant tension cable of a kind of low smoke and zero halogen.
Background technology
Along with the fast development of power industry, urban construction, all trades and professions are more and more higher to the requirement of cable.The employing that traditional cable is more the structure of thermal insulation difference, not flame resistant, high temperature.Therefore; in breaking out of fire or when being subjected to temperatures involved, the not flame resistant baking of this class cable is difficult to isolated flame; therefore flame these protective layers that are easy to ablate; make cable directly be subjected to the calcination of flame, cause cable can not work because of short circuit, and common cable resistance to tension deficiency; damaged easily by stretch effects; useful life is short, can discharge a large amount of dense smokes and toxic and harmful during burning, influences rescue work and atmospheric environment.
The utility model content
The purpose of this utility model provides the high temperature resistant tension cable of a kind of low smoke and zero halogen, not good to solve cable fire resistance traditional in the prior art, when being subjected to the flame calcination, breaking out of fire is short-circuited easily, and resistance to tension deficiency, useful life is short, can discharge a large amount of dense smokes and toxic and harmful during burning, influence the problem of rescue work and atmospheric environment.
For achieving the above object, the technical solution adopted in the utility model is:
A kind of low smoke and zero halogen is high temperature resistant tension cable, include the array conductor, it is characterized in that: every group of conductor all is coated with composite fire layer and crosslinked polyetylene insulated layer outward successively, and formation insulated wire cores, described composite fire layer is followed successively by first mica tape, fire-resistant inorganic short fiber adhesive-layer and lapping layer from inside to outside, several insulated wire cores constitute cable core with the stranded back of reinforcement steel core, described cable core is coated with second mica tape, Halogen twining package tape and low-smoke halogen-free polyolefin restrictive coating outward successively, is provided with packed layer between described cable core and second mica tape.
The high temperature resistant tension cable of described a kind of low smoke and zero halogen is characterized in that: described fire-resistant inorganic short fiber adhesive-layer adopts polycrystal alumina or polycrystalline mullite short fiber to make.
The beneficial effects of the utility model are:
The utility model is simple in structure, adopts the design of composite fire layer and second mica tape, for cable provides double-deck high temperature resistant protection, has promoted the resistance to elevated temperatures of cable effectively, has guaranteed the use safety of cable when being subjected to high temperature sintering; Adopt the design stranded with strengthening steel core of several insulated wire cores, promoted the resistance to tension of cable effectively, prolonged the useful life of cable; Adopt the design of Halogen twining package tape and low-smoke halogen-free polyolefin oversheath, make cable can not discharge a large amount of dense smokes and toxic and harmful when burning takes place, environmental pollution is less, has made things convenient for the carrying out of rescue work.
Description of drawings
Fig. 1 is structural representation of the present utility model.
Embodiment
As shown in Figure 1, a kind of low smoke and zero halogen is high temperature resistant tension cable, include array conductor 1, every group of conductor 1 outer composite fire layer and crosslinked polyetylene insulated layer 5 of all being coated with successively, and formation insulated wire cores, the composite fire layer is followed successively by first mica tape 2, fire-resistant inorganic short fiber adhesive-layer 3 and lapping layer 4 from inside to outside, several insulated wire cores constitute cable cores with reinforcement steel core 6 stranded backs, cable core is coated with second mica tape 7, Halogen twining package tape 8 and low-smoke halogen-free polyolefin restrictive coating 9 outward successively, is provided with packed layer 10 between cable core and second mica tape 7.Fire-resistant inorganic short fiber adhesive-layer 3 adopts polycrystal alumina or polycrystalline mullite short fiber to make.
